Primoris Services Corporation Secures Heavy Civil Project Valued over $35 million DALLAS, March 24, 2021 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Primoris Services Corporation (NASDAQ Global Select: PRIM) (“Primoris” or “Company”) today announced a new heavy civil project with a total value of over $35 million. The contract was secured by the Company’s Energy Segment. The project was awarded by the Texas Department of Transportation and is in Midland, Texas.The project is for the reconstruction of both the frontage roads and main lanes of Interstate 20. Primoris Services Corporation Announces New Solar Award Valued over $220 million DALLAS, March 23, 2021 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Primoris Services Corporation (NASDAQ Global Select: PRIM) (“Primoris” or “Company”) today announced a new solar award with a total value of over $220 million. The contract was secured by the Company’s Energy Segment. This is the third project in which Primoris has been chosen by this customer as its Engineering, Procurement and Construction Partner. Primoris Services Corporation Completes Future Infrastructure Acquisition DALLAS, Jan. 15, 2021 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Primoris Services Corporation (NASDAQ Global Select: PRIM) (“Primoris” or “Company”), a leading provider of specialty contracting services in North America, announced today that it has closed its acquisition of Future Infrastructure Holdings, LLC (“Future Infrastructure” or “FIH”) in an all-cash transaction valued at $620 million. Primoris Services Corporation Announces a Solar Award of Approximately $100 Million DALLAS, Dec. 29, 2020 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Primoris Services Corporation (NASDAQ Global Select: PRIM) (“Primoris” or “Company”) today announced a new solar award of approximately $100 million. The contract was secured by the Power, Industrial, & Engineering Segment. The award is for the engineering, procurement, and construction of a utility-scale solar facility in Texas. Primoris Services Corporation Announces Pipeline Awards Estimated at $39 Million DALLAS, Dec. 21, 2020 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Primoris Services Corporation (NASDAQ Global Select: PRIM) (“Primoris” or “Company”) today announced two awards with a combined value of approximately $39 million. The contracts were secured by the Pipeline & Underground segment. Primoris was awarded a microtunneling project to install a new sewer main in North Tampa Bay.
